## Ownership

The legacy ORM layer under `hollowbase/orm` is mid-refactor toward the Graftwell adapter. Do not cut releases containing partial migrations; the shim breaks silently on mixed schemas. Release manager: check the migration ledger before tagging. Questions about readiness, rollback, or the adapter cutover go to the refactor owner:

signatory, hahop-kajeg: Giliel Caswyn

Action item from the Brindlewharf outage review: the transitive upgrade of the Quillbase client broke retry semantics because nothing in the Larkspur build pinned it. Going forward, all production services must pin direct and transitive dependencies via the lockfile generated by the Fennmark tool; unpinned builds will fail CI. If you are paged for a dependency drift alert, check the drift dashboard first. The thresholds that trigger those alerts are listed below.

constants for yafop-hahaf:
QUOTAS = {
    "zorwyn": 5,
    "wenix": 5,
    "ralael": 2,
    "druix": 1,
}

## Local Setup

Plugin authors working on Tandril's calendar sync should expect conflict records when two providers report overlapping edits to the same event. The Meridly dev harness reproduces this reliably: seed both mock providers, then run the sync worker twice within one minute. Conflicts land in the `sync_conflicts` table for manual inspection. Before running the harness, confirm your local Postgres instance is up and reachable via the connection string shown below.

database URL for bahop-yagep: mssql://sildor_svc:35ha7jz@db-fb6d.nelvrodyn.example:5432/casath

## Artifact Signing — Inventory Reconciliation Job

The nightly reconciliation job for Stockline now signs its output manifests before upload. Unsigned manifests are rejected by the Ledgerbox ingest as of build 412. Two mismatches last week traced to a stale key on the runner pool; rotated Tuesday. Action for sync: confirm all runners pull the current key at job start. The active signing key for the reconciliation pipeline is as follows.

signing key of yafop-taguf = bky3_Kre